The Greatest Guitarist Alive


Is Warren Haynes. If you do not know this, it is ok. You have plenty of time to discover him... as he is on tour this summer with at least three of his bands. He burst onto the scene as a guitarist for the Allman Brothers about 15 years ago. As the Allmans' grew stagnant though in the mid-90s, he went on to form Government Mule. They are still active, and touring this summer. Warren is also back with the Allman Brothers and touring with them this summer. Oh yeah, Warren is also the guitarist for the Grateful Dead (now simply christened 'the Dead') and is touring with them this summer.
